Wild(wood) Horses Couldn’t Drag Me Away
I love the Wildwood City Commission’s proposed ordinance to allow horses on the Wildwood beaches in the off-season. Wildwood is borrowing from Brigantine’s horse-friendly policy but making improvements designed to better fit its own mammoth-sized beaches. My favorite idea is to allow the horses to gallop, so you really know you’re on a horse-back ride! Most places I’ve ever ridden, including Brigantine, only allow walking the horse. The law would allow horses from Oct.1st through April 30th, with a maximum of 20 riders at a time each paying a $100 permit fee. If the plan is successful, that could mean lots of revenue for Wildwood and attract a new, untapped off season market of equestrians. That just makes good horse sense! Sorry. The Wildwood City Commission holds a public hearing on the proposal on Nov. 9th.
